If the bride has no preference, then any color of the rainbow is appropriate for weddings, as long as you consider the event carefully. Even white is acceptable if the bride specifically asks the guests to comply. You should also avoid wearing white to prewedding festivities, like the engagement party, shower or rehearsal dinner.
